The Lord sent a word into Jacob,

    and it falls on Israel.
All the people will know,
    including Ephraim and the inhabitants of Samaria, who say in pride and in arrogance of heart,
10 “The bricks have fallen,
    but we will build with cut stone.
The sycamore fig trees have been cut down,
    but we will put cedars in their place.”
11 Therefore Yahweh will set up on high against him the adversaries of Rezin,
    and will stir up his enemies,
12     The Syrians in front,
    and the Philistines behind;
    and they will devour Israel with open mouth.
For all this, his anger is not turned away,
    but his hand is stretched out still.

The Hand Raised against Israel

The Lord sent a message against Jacob;
it came against Israel.
All the people—
Ephraim and the inhabitants of Samaria(A)—will know it.
They will say with pride and arrogance,
10 “The bricks have fallen,
but we will rebuild with cut stones;
the sycamores have been cut down,
but we will replace them with cedars.”
11 The Lord has raised up Rezin’s adversaries against him
and stirred up his enemies.
12 Aram from the east and Philistia from the west
have consumed Israel with open mouths.
In all this, his anger has not turned away,
and his hand is still raised to strike.(B)
